The Forster Products 0.262'' neck bushing is a precision reloading component designed for shooters who demand tight concentricity and consistent neck tension across their handloads. This bushing works exclusively with Forster Precision Plus bushing bump dies, making it a critical component for anyone running that system who wants to fine-tune their ammunition to exacting standards. The 0.262'' diameter is engineered for specific cartridges where this neck dimension matches your reloading needs.
Forster manufactures their bushings in 0.001-inch increments, so you can dial in the exact neck sizing your brass and dies require. This precision is what separates consistent, accurate handloads from mediocre ones—especially important whether you're loading for precision rifle competition, long-range hunting, or benchrest shooting. The cryogenic treatment applied to each bushing ensures a smooth, durable surface that resists wear and maintains its sizing characteristics through hundreds of reloading cycles.
Because Forster bushings are proprietary to their die system, compatibility is straightforward: this 0.262'' bushing pairs only with Forster Precision Plus bushing bump dies. If you're already invested in that platform or building a Forster-based reloading setup, this bushing gives you the sizing control and longevity you expect from the brand.

Frequently Asked Questions
Will this bushing work with other brands of reloading dies?
No. Forster neck bushings are manufactured specifically for use with Forster Precision Plus bushing bump dies and are not interchangeable with other brands.
